The Chick ‘n’ Sours brand is launching a third venue at the Corner Corner food hall and events space at Canada Water in early April. The other two branches are in Haggerston and Seven Dials.
The Lakeside shopping centre in Thurrock has announced new openings from four three US-based brands: Wingstop, Wendy’s and Chipotle. Gelateria concept Amorino is also launching there. Lakeside now has around 50 eating options.
Pizza Pilgrims will launch on Rose Street in Edinburgh on 14 April—its first restaurant in Scotland.
US seafood restaurant brand Captain D’s is to launch into the UK under a 20-unit franchise deal. Its first opening will be at a yet to be confirmed location in Kent in August, with Hampshire and Sussex locations to follow. Captain D’s currently has around 530 restaurants in 23 US states.
Dubai-based BonBird is launching into the UK under an arrangement with the City Restaurants Group. It is targeting 50 openings in the next five year. The City group is also rolling out Afrikana in the UK.
A major new food hall called St Paul’s Market is opening in Birmingham in the Summer. It will be in an old warehouse on Mary Ann Street in the city’s Jewellery Quarter, and is a collaboration between Independent Birmingham, Liverpool’s Baltic Market and mobile Thai concept Buddha Belly.
The McManus Pub Company is opening in Northamptonshire after acquiring the Montagu Arms in the village of Barnwell. McManus now has 18 pubs.
Irish pub brand Nancy Spains launches on Hilton Street in Manchester’s Northern Quarter this week—its third site and first outside London, where it operates in Monument and Shoreditch.
Sichuanese brand Noodle & Beer has opened on Wardour Street in Chinatown London. It is the concept’s second site after Bell Lane in the City. The Wardour Street branch has 42 covers across two floors.
Burger restaurant group The Beefy Boys has just opened its fourth location on Milsom Street in Bath. The other three restaurants are in Cheltenham, Hereford and Shrewsbury.
Welsh restaurant group Dylan’s has set 4 April for the opening of its fifth site in Barmouth. The first four restaurants are in Menai Bridge, Criccieth, Llandudno and Conwy. A sixth site is following in Llanaber.
The Emerald Hospitality Group is to open three new food and drink concepts at the old Telegraph building on Fleet Street in London towards the end of the year. They will include an Italian concept called Casa Como, a steakhouse called Everything on Fire and a Japanese venue called Dining on the Clouds.
Indian restaurant and craft beer group Tap and Tandoor is to open a fifth location in Bournemouth in April. It has taken on a restaurant unit that was previously occupied by Wildwood.
Harneet Baweja, the founder of the Gunpowder restaurant group, is opening a new Thai concept called Fortune Fried Chicken at Spitalfields market in London. It is scheduled to launch in May.
Hollywood Bowl has just opened at the Animate leisure development in Preston—its 74th UK location.
